    If your planning on rebuilding this engine on your own and do not want to use micrometers or measurements of any kind then you are trusting someone else. Never fail to double check measurements. At the very least, Use plastigauge on ALL bearings! Double check ring end gap. So many things come to mind to me after well over 40 years of engine building experience. Machine shops can and do make mistakes. Honest mistakes but some that can cause serious issues. Double check everything!!!
